A Ryanair Boeing 737-800, registration EI-ENW performing flight FR-8506 from Gdansk (Poland) to Rygge (Norway), was accelerating for takeoff from Gdansk’s runway 11 at about 17:35L (16:35Z) when the crew rejected takeoff at about 70 knots due to an engine (CFM56) ingesting a number of birds.
